Company overview

Pacific Data Integrators (PDI) is a consulting firm specializing in data management, analytics, and integration solutions. They generate revenue by offering services such as data strategy consulting, implementation of data integration platforms, and advanced analytics solutions to help organizations leverage their data for better decision-making. Founded in 2002, PDI has built a reputation for delivering customized data solutions across various industries, ensuring clients can efficiently manage and utilize their data assets.
